zoukankan      html  css  js  c++  java
  • jquery学习手记(2)jQuery对象和DOM对象相互转换

    DOM对象

    DOM文档对象模型,每一份DOM都可以表示成一棵树。

    • 可以通过js中的getElementById或者getElementById来获取DOM对象。
    • DOM对象可以使用js中的方法。

    示例如下:

    Var domobj=document.getElementbyName(“name”);

    Var objhtml=domobj.innerhtml;

    Jquery对象

    Jquery对象就是通过jquery封装DOM对象后产生的对象。

    Jquery对象是jquery独有的。如果一个对象是jquery对象,那么就可以是jquery里的方法,但无法使用DOM对象的任何方法。

    如果获取的是jQuery对象,那么我们在变量前面加上$,如:

    var  $variable   =   jQuery 对象 ;

    如果获取的是DOM对象,则这么定义:

    var  variable    =   DOM对象;

    jquery对象转换成DOM对象

    方法1:jquery对象是一个数组对象,可以通过[index]方法得到相应的DOM对象

             var $li = $("li");

    var li =$(li[0]);  

    方法2:使用jquery本身的get(index)方法获得DOM对象

             var $li = $("li");

        var li =$li.get(0);

    DOM对象转换成jquery对象

    方式为: $(DOM对象)

        var li = document.getElementsByTagName("li");

             var $li = $(li[0]);       

  • 相关阅读:
    poj2253 青蛙
    这代码真是好,真是文艺,转来的
    java.text.MessageFormat
    java多线程的两种实现方式
    javascript with
    面向接口编程
    java 多线程 读写锁
    java 多线程 资源共享
    UML:继承、实现、依赖、关联、聚合、组合
    javascript 语言精粹 学习笔记
  • 原文地址:https://www.cnblogs.com/davidwang456/p/3018387.html
Copyright © 2011-2022 走看看